How to adjust the odometer?
1 Answers
Odometer adjustment methods: 1. For mechanical odometers, you need to remove the instrument panel and adjust the mechanical gears to change the mileage; 2. For LCD display odometers, simply modify the corresponding mileage data in the microcontroller to calibrate the instrument, but this usually requires professional operation. The car odometer includes two LCD digital display windows connected to the same signal source, which respectively accumulate the current trip mileage and the total mileage. The current trip mileage usually has four digits for short-term counting, while the total mileage has six digits. The accumulated mileage numbers of electronic odometers are stored in non-volatile memory, so the data can be preserved even without power.
